Output 68e015999bd07f28e528c1893f95483e6b88b126bb828134bd34b5dc6dc93e7e:1

value
998577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 022667b2f73c1855f189b3457185d620cf079b4b OP_EQUAL
address
31tPHMmB11EX7fBy2WVeUyuQVBQkiMjobq
transaction
68e015999bd07f28e528c1893f95483e6b88b126bb828134bd34b5dc6dc93e7e
spent
true